Weverse this morning updated version 2.0 with a bunch of new features. This is a signal to start a gradual integration with the V-Live service after the acquisition of the V-Live division of the Naver portal site. This means that in the near future, artists and fans will not only communicate through existing photos and text, but will also be able to communicate in real-time video.
Starting with the introduction of 'Weverse Live', saw the gradual transition of V-live video streaming functionality to Weverse. It is predicted that by the end of this year, Weverse Live will completely replace the Vlive platform.
Not only that, the new Weverse has improved the user's convenience in reorganizing the user experience (UX / UI) and upgraded many other functions such as individual member tracking, "media section" with a lot of BTS content, uploading videos to the platform, etc.
In particular, Weverse's automatic language translation is also said to follow the original content, making it more convenient for users from many countries. The previous version of Weverse's auto-translation caused a lot of controversy when it incorrectly translated the members' posts in Korean. According to Choi Junwon, CEO of Weverse Company, introduced, "This newly updated Weverse is the first step in the gradual integration with VLIVE, laying the groundwork to grow into the biggest life of fandom platform in the world where every fan experience is possible."
However, there are still some points where users feel dissatisfied with the new update of this platform. For example, the new version does not have night/dark mode.
Not only that it is still complicated to find other users on the app and make connections. If you didn't use any tags (Weverse search function doesn’t let you search by user), you can't find the other's post. It’s so annoying!
